Resolutions for 2016 #14

In 2016 we will…

Give something back.

Remember the classic saying, ‘it’s better to give than to receive’? Well, now is the perfect time to start thinking about giving and we’re not just talking material objects.

With Christmas less than 6 weeks away, it’s easy to get caught up in the frantic mass consumerism, but what is far, far more important than giving presents is giving someone your time and company.

Whether you decide to volunteer at your local old people’s home, collect and deliver items for food banks or simply phone a relative or friend who you haven’t spoken to in ages. Giving something back not only makes the recipient feel special, but it has the added benefit of doing wonders for your health. Studies have shown that people who volunteer or actively take part in charity work have significantly lower levels of stress, are happier, healthier and have an increased sense of wellbeing.
